构建高效机器学习模型的策略与技术

简介: 【5月更文挑战第29天】在数据驱动的时代,构建一个高效的机器学习模型是实现智能决策和预测的关键。本文将探讨一系列策略和技术,用以提升机器学习模型的性能和泛化能力。我们将从数据处理的精细化开始,逐步深入到模型选择、超参数调优以及最终的模型评估和部署。通过这些策略的实施,读者将能够掌握如何优化模型结构,提高算法效率,并确保模型能够在实际应用中表现出色。

随着人工智能技术的飞速发展,机器学习已经成为解决复杂问题的重要工具。无论是图像识别、自然语言处理还是推荐系统,机器学习模型都扮演着核心的角色。然而,构建一个既快速又准确的机器学习模型并非易事。这需要我们采取一系列的策略和技术来确保模型的性能。以下是一些关键步骤和技术,可以帮助我们构建高效的机器学习模型。

首先,数据预处理是机器学习流程中至关重要的一环。高质量的数据可以显著提升模型的表现。我们需要对原始数据进行清洗,包括去除异常值、填补缺失值、标准化或归一化等。此外,特征工程也是不可忽视的步骤,它涉及到特征的选择、提取和转换,旨在增强模型对数据的理解能力。

接下来是模型选择。根据问题的性质,我们可能会选择监督学习、无监督学习或强化学习等不同类型的机器学习方法。在选择具体的算法时,我们需要考虑模型的复杂度、训练时间以及预期的性能。例如,对于分类问题,我们可以选择决策树、支持向量机、神经网络等算法。而对于回归问题,线性回归、岭回归或随机森林可能更为合适。

超参数调优是提升模型性能的另一个关键环节。超参数是模型训练前的设置参数,如学习率、迭代次数、层数等。网格搜索、随机搜索、贝叶斯优化等技术可以帮助我们找到最优的超参数组合。这一过程虽然计算密集,但对于提高模型的准确度和泛化能力至关重要。

模型评估是检验机器学习模型是否有效的手段。我们需要选择合适的评估指标,如准确率、召回率、F1分数等,来量化模型的性能。交叉验证是一种常用的评估方法,它可以减少评估偏差,提供更可靠的性能估计。此外,我们还应该注意模型过拟合或欠拟合的问题,并通过正则化、集成学习等技术来进行控制。

最后,模型部署是将机器学习模型应用到实际问题中去的过程。这通常涉及到模型的压缩、加速以及与现有系统的集成。云平台和容器技术如Docker和Kubernetes为模型的部署提供了便利。此外,持续监控和维护也是保证模型长期稳定运行的必要措施。

总结来说,构建高效的机器学习模型是一个涉及多个环节的复杂过程。从数据预处理到模型选择,再到超参数调优和模型评估,每一步都需要精心策划和执行。通过遵循上述策略和技术,我们可以提高模型的性能,确保其在实际应用中能够发挥最大的效能。

相关文章
|
5天前
|
机器学习/深度学习 人工智能 算法
【机器学习】RLHF:在线方法与离线算法在大模型语言模型校准中的博弈
【机器学习】RLHF:在线方法与离线算法在大模型语言模型校准中的博弈
149 6
|
5天前
|
机器学习/深度学习 人工智能 自然语言处理
【机器学习】Transformer模型大小与性能探究
【机器学习】Transformer模型大小与性能探究
210 5
|
5天前
|
机器学习/深度学习 人工智能 自然语言处理
【机器学习】集成语音与大型语音模型等安全边界探索
【机器学习】集成语音与大型语音模型等安全边界探索
155 5
|
5天前
|
机器学习/深度学习 人工智能 自然语言处理
【机器学习】Chameleon多模态模型探究
【机器学习】Chameleon多模态模型探究
102 5
|
5天前
|
机器学习/深度学习 计算机视觉
【机器学习】LoFTR:革命性图像特征批评技术等领跑者
【机器学习】LoFTR:革命性图像特征批评技术等领跑者
16 1
|
5天前
|
机器学习/深度学习 算法
【机器学习】剪贴画图像等文本引导运动生成技术革新
【机器学习】剪贴画图像等文本引导运动生成技术革新
15 1
|
5天前
|
机器学习/深度学习 人工智能 算法
【机器学习】模型、算法与数据—机器学习三要素
【机器学习】模型、算法与数据—机器学习三要素
76 0
|
5天前
|
机器学习/深度学习 算法
【机器学习】BK- SDM与LCM的融合策略在文本到图像生成中的应用
【机器学习】BK- SDM与LCM的融合策略在文本到图像生成中的应用
15 0
|
5天前
|
机器学习/深度学习
【机器学习】视觉基础模型的三维意识:前沿探索与局限
【机器学习】视觉基础模型的三维意识:前沿探索与局限
66 0
|
5天前
|
机器学习/深度学习 数据采集 人工智能
【机器学习】CLIP模型在有限计算资源下的性能探究:从数据、架构到训练策略
【机器学习】CLIP模型在有限计算资源下的性能探究:从数据、架构到训练策略
122 0